How Nebraska law applies in Terrytown
These are Nebraska's sourced lending facts as they reach Terrytown's 1,045 residents; the state has no city-level rate rule.
| Rule | Detail | Source |
|---|---|---|
| State lending regulator | Nebraska Department of Banking and Finance (NDBF) Source says: "The Nebraska Department of Banking and Finance is a state agency under the direct supervision of the Governor." | Nebraska Department of Banking and Finance as of 2026-09-16 |
| Payday lending status | Capped at 36% APR (Initiative 428, 2020); violating transactions are void Source says: "A licensee shall not impose an annual percentage rate greater than thirty-six percent in connection with a delayed deposit transaction." | Nebraska Legislature (Nebraska Revised Statutes) as of 2026-09-16 |
| Small-loan / installment lender licensing | Delayed Deposit Services Licensing Act (Neb. Rev. Stat. 45-901 to 45-931) Source says: "Sections 45-901 to 45-931 shall be known and may be cited as the Delayed Deposit Services Licensing Act." | Nebraska Legislature (Nebraska Revised Statutes) as of 2026-09-16 |
A practical checklist for Terrytown borrowers
These steps shape the offer you get in Terrytown, a place of about 1,045 people:
- Start with the credit file: order the reports, fix the errors, then apply.
- Test your amount and term in the personal loan calculator first.
- Collect three or more offers and compare them on APR, not on the advertised rate.
- Look the lender up in the Nebraska regulator's licence records before you sign.
- If debt is already a struggle, talk to a nonprofit credit counsellor before borrowing more.
- Look for an origination fee or prepayment penalty in the written disclosure.
- Test the payment against your current bills before you commit.
